Inner and outer circumference welding machine for cylinder

The invention discloses an inner and outer circumference welding machine for a cylinder. The inner and outer circumference welding machine is characterized by comprising a power device (2) mounted on a base (1), a clamp (3), an inner welding gun and an outer welding gun (9a and 9b), wherein the clamp (3) is used for clamping a cylinder and connected with the power device (2) through a transmission mechanism to bring convenience for driving the cylinder to rotate under driving of the power device; the inner welding gun and the outer welding gun (9a and 9b) are respectively arranged on the base through a welding gun support device, respectively positioned on the inner side and the outer side of the cylinder and aligned with the same circumferential weld on the cylinder to bring convenience for welding the inner side and the outer side of the circumferential weld when the cylinder rotates. The inner and outer circumference welding machine can achieve girth welding of the inner circumferential surface and the outer circumferential surface of the cylinder at the same time, the weld quality is good, workpieces can be mounted and dismounted very conveniently, and the welding speed can be controlled to meet the requirements for welding different workpieces.

Manufacturing method of seamless flux-cored wire

The invention discloses a manufacturing method of a seamless flux-cored wire. A mild-carbon steel strip is rolled into a U-shaped groove, wherein after medicinal powder is added into the U-shaped groove, the U-shaped groove is rolled into an O shape and is then welded on; after the U-shaped groove is welded, the diameter of a billet pipe is reduced to 6 to 12mm in a cold tandem rolling manner, and the medicinal powder in the pipe is pressed to be compact; the pressed steel pipe is put into an annealing furnace to be entirely annealed and is then taken up and coiled; a welding wire coil is scoured, is coated with lime, and is drawn to be a product which is 1.2 to 1.0mm in length; and after being copperized and wound layer by layer, a welding wire is packaged in a sealed manner on a vacuum packaging machine, and then a finished product is obtained. The method disclosed by the invention can be used to prepare the seamless flux-cored wire with a diameter of 1.0 to 4.0mm, and is used for welding high-strength steel such as 907A steel, 945 steel, 921 A steel, 980 steel and the like; the welding wire can satisfy the welding requirement of the high-strength structure steel with yield strength lager than 785MPa, and the diffusible hydrogen content of deposited metal is smaller than 5ml / 100g deposited metal; and the requirement for manufacturing the seamless flux-cored wire can also be satisfied by utilizing conventional medicinal powder.

Environment-friendly and low-temperature residue-free solder paste and preparing method thereof

The invention relates to environment-friendly and low-temperature residue-free solder paste and a preparing method thereof. According to the technical scheme, the environment-friendly and low-temperature residue-free solder paste is characterized in that the solder paste comprises, by weight, 41.0%-60.0% of Sn, 26.6%-37.7% of Bi, 2.1%-4.4% of a third element alloy and 9.0%-19.0% of scaling powder; and the scaling powder comprises, by weight, 67.0%-75.0% of a carrier, 14.8%-18.8% of an activating agent, 4.6%-8.72% of a thixotropic agent, 0.32%-3.2% of a surface active agent and 1.48%-3.5% of corrosion inhibitor. The environment-friendly and low-temperature residue-free solder paste is provided, halogen-free components are adopted in a formula, volatile components are avoided in the tin paste, and smells are avoided during using. After welding, residues are colorless and transparent, and the effect of replacing Pb containing tin paste or halogen-containing tin paste is achieved. Under the low-temperature welding condition, nano aluminum powder is added, a high-temperature solid solution is formed during welding to serve as an auxiliary part for supplementary welding, poor welding of a Sn-Bi alloy is effectively improved, and the welding requirement for aluminum components on the surface of an electronic component can be met; and meanwhile, the storage period of the tin paste is prolonged, and better wettability is brought.

Welding molten drop transition control device based on ultrasonic frequency pulse double-tungsten-electrode coordination and control method

The invention provides a welding molten drop transition control device based on ultrasonic frequency pulse double-tungsten-electrode coordination and a control method. A welding wire is arranged on the center of a conductive nozzle of a welding gun, the upper end of the conducive nozzle is connected with a wire feeder, tungsten electrodes are arranged on the two sides of the conductive nozzle, a protection air cover is arranged on the outer sides of the tungsten electrodes, a positive electrode of a first ultrasonic frequency bypass heating wire power source and a positive electrode of a second ultrasonic frequency bypass heating wire power source are connected to a welding wire, negative electrodes of the ultrasonic frequency bypass heating wire power sources are connected with negative electrodes of main welding power sources and the tungsten electrodes, and the positive electrode of the first main welding power source and the positive electrode of the second main welding power source are connected to parent metal. The ultrasonic frequency pulse coordination control manner is used, the molten drop transition passive control manner is changed into an active control manner, the molten drops are forced to generate ultrasonic frequency vibration, the molten drops are promoted to be dropped, the molten drop transition frequency and the molten drop size can be precisely controlled,space of a welding gun is saved, the welding directivity is eliminated, the whole size of the welding gun is reduced, and the flexibility and the accessibility of the welding gun can be improved.
